Aurora Fine Art in Anchorage is a welcoming art gallery and tourist attraction featuring diverse works and a quality gift shop. Reviews praise a knowledgeable owner who shares the stories behind each piece and a wide range of art, including notable carvings like a large ivory bear by Roger Silook. Visitor experiences vary, with both praise and criticism of staff friendliness.
